What is Gaga Ball?

Gaga Ball is a high-energy, dodgeball-style game played in an enclosed pit, often octagonal or hexagonal. Originating in Israel, it has gained global popularity, especially in schools and summer camps. Players aim to hit others below the knees with an open hand, keeping the ball in constant motion. Unlike traditional dodgeball, Gaga Ball emphasizes quick reflexes and strategy, making it both exciting and inclusive. The game is typically played with a single ball and involves 2-20 players, fostering teamwork and physical activity while ensuring safety through soft landings and controlled play.

History and Origin of Gaga Ball

Gaga Ball, also known as Israeli Dodgeball, has its roots in Israel, where it emerged as a popular playground game. The name “GaGa” comes from the Hebrew word for “touch-touch,” reflecting the game’s core mechanic. It gained widespread popularity in summer camps and schools worldwide, becoming a staple in physical education programs. The game’s enclosed pit design and fast-paced gameplay made it an instant hit, fostering teamwork and active play. Over time, Gaga Ball has evolved into a global phenomenon, with communities and organizations adopting it for its inclusivity and safety, making it a beloved activity for kids and adults alike.

Design Considerations for Gaga Ball Pits

When designing a Gaga Ball Pit, consider shape, size, and safety. Opt for an octagon, hexagon, or other shapes based on space and preference. Ensure the pit is 15-20 feet in diameter with walls 24-36 inches high for optimal play and safety.

Choosing the Right Shape (Octagon, Hexagon, etc.)

Selecting the shape of your Gaga Ball Pit is crucial for gameplay and aesthetics. The traditional and most popular choice is an octagon, which provides excellent ball movement and player dynamics. Hexagons are also a great option, offering slightly sharper angles that can enhance gameplay. While there are no official shape restrictions, octagons and hexagons are preferred for their symmetry and playability. Other shapes, like pentagons, can be used but may not offer the same fluidity. Ultimately, choose a shape that fits your space and the number of players you anticipate.

Determining the Size of the Pit

The size of your Gaga Ball Pit depends on the available space, number of players, and intended use. Typical diameters range from 15 to 20 feet, with heights between 24 and 36 inches. A larger pit accommodates more players but requires more materials. For backyard use, a 17.5-foot diameter is common, while smaller spaces may opt for a 12-foot pit. Consider the age group and mobility of players when sizing. Ensure the pit is tall enough to keep the ball inside but low enough for safety. Measure your space carefully to ensure the pit fits well and allows for smooth gameplay.

Height and Wall Design

The height of the Gaga Ball Pit walls typically ranges from 24 to 36 inches, ensuring the ball stays inside while maintaining safety. Walls are usually constructed from durable wood or metal, with netting attached to prevent balls from escaping. The design should include smooth edges and rounded corners to minimize injury risks. For younger players, lower walls (24-30 inches) are recommended, while taller walls (up to 36 inches) suit older kids and more competitive play. Ensure the structure is sturdy to withstand impacts and consider adding padding for extra safety. Customizable designs allow you to adapt the height and wall style to your needs.

Preparing the Site and Leveling the Ground

Begin by selecting a flat, open area for your Gaga Ball Pit. Clear the site of debris, rocks, and vegetation to ensure a smooth construction process. Use stakes and twine to mark the perimeter based on your design. Next, level the ground using a shovel and sand or gravel to create a stable base. Check the slope with a level tool to ensure evenness. Compact the soil to prevent settling and ensure the pit remains secure. A well-prepared site is essential for a safe and functional Gaga Ball Pit.

Cutting and Assembling the Frame

Start by measuring and cutting the lumber according to your Gaga Ball Pit design. Use a circular saw or hand saw for precise cuts. Assemble the frame by attaching the sides together using brackets or screws. Ensure corners are secure and the structure is sturdy. Drill pilot holes to avoid splitting the wood. Use clamps to hold pieces in place while fastening. Double-check measurements for accuracy. Sand rough edges for safety. Once assembled, the frame should form a stable base for the walls and netting. Proper assembly ensures a durable and long-lasting Gaga Ball Pit.

Attaching the Walls and Netting

After assembling the frame, attach the walls using screws or brackets, ensuring they are evenly spaced and secure. Next, stretch the netting tightly over the walls to prevent sagging. Use cable ties or zip ties to fasten the netting to the frame, ensuring a snug fit. Trim excess netting for a clean finish. For added stability, attach the netting to the bottom of the walls to prevent the ball from escaping. Make sure all edges are secure to avoid injuries and ensure safe gameplay. Properly attached netting enhances both safety and the overall durability of the Gaga Ball Pit.

Budgeting and Cost Estimation

Planning a Gaga Ball Pit requires careful budgeting. Materials like lumber, netting, and hardware typically cost between $300 and $1,000, depending on size and quality. Tools such as drills and saws may add expenses if not already owned. DIY projects save on labor costs, while professional installations increase the budget. Additional features, such as benches or themed designs, can raise the total cost. Ensure your project stays within budget while meeting safety and design standards by planning accordingly.

Modifying the Design for Different Age Groups

Adjusting the Gaga Ball Pit design for various age groups ensures safety and suitability. For younger children, smaller pits with lower walls (around 24 inches) and softer materials are recommended. The diameter can be reduced to 12 feet for easier play. Padded edges and secure netting prevent injuries. For older kids and teenagers, larger pits (20 feet diameter, 36 inches tall) with sturdier materials accommodate more energetic play. Consider adjustable features or open designs for teens. Always prioritize safety, durability, and age-appropriate dimensions to create an enjoyable experience for all players.
